Subject: Re: [PATCH] t9010: Open backflow FIFO once to work around kernel race condition

Hi,

Quick first impressions:

Anders Kaseorg wrote:

> Sidestep this problem by opening the backflow FIFO once for
> read+write.

Is that portable?

>             Also, replace the stream FIFO with a shell pipe so we
> don’t have to do manual process management.

Doesn't this mean we wouldn't notice if test-svn-fe crashes?

Maybe it would be simpler to make test-svn-fe launch fast-import as a
child, avoiding the fifos altogether.

Thanks again for tracking this down, by the way.
Jonathan
